Abstract
A copying equipment with a reflective exposure device, in which an inconsistent conduction of the copying material and the sample is arranged, a short distance from the front sides of a bridge-shaped glass fiber bundle optic, characterized by moving optically clear spacer sheets, both between the copying material and one of the front sides of the glass fiber optic, as well as between the sample and the other front side of the glass fiber optic, respectively in the direction of the copying material and ours, and/or by a light source arranged at an angle, small in relation to the exposure plane, possibly with a reflecting mirror located in its optical path.
